Origins and Meaning

The surname Sainz-Aja has its origins in Spain, specifically in the regions of Cantabria and the Basque Country. The surname is a combination of two distinct Basque surnames, "Sainz" and "Aja."

Sainz

The surname Sainz is derived from the Basque word "santso," meaning "holy." It is believed to have originated from a family that was associated with religious or spiritual practices. The Sainz surname is common in northern Spain, particularly in Cantabria, where it has been passed down through generations.

Aja

The surname Aja is of Basque origin and is derived from the word "aye," meaning "rock." It is believed to have originated from a family that lived near a rocky or mountainous terrain. The Aja surname is also common in the Basque Country and has been handed down through the centuries.

Prevalence

The surname Sainz-Aja is most commonly found in Spain, particularly in Cantabria and the Basque Country. According to data, the surname has an incidence of 317 in Spain, making it a relatively common surname in the country.

The surname is also found in other regions, such as France, where it has a minimal incidence of 1. Although less prevalent in France compared to Spain, the presence of the surname Sainz-Aja in other countries reflects the migration and dispersal of families over time.
